Unveiling the Beauty Beneath the Surface
So, what exactly are we talking about when we say “finished concrete floors” in a place like McCracken County? It’s about taking an existing concrete slab, or even a newly poured one, and subjecting it to a rigorous process of grinding, polishing, and sealing. This isn’t just a simple coat of paint; it’s a multi-stage operation that reveals the aggregate within the concrete, creating unique patterns and a smooth, lustrous sheen that can rival granite or marble.
Furthermore, this method offers a truly bespoke look. Each slab has its own character, its own story embedded in the natural variations of the stone and sand. This means your finished floor will be one-of-a-kind, a custom creation reflecting the specific nature of the material right here in the heart of Western Kentucky.

Polished concrete floors in Massac, Kentucky
Property owners in Massac, Kentucky usually call after looking at a tired concrete slab in a warehouse, showroom or modern residential space. Polished concrete is the existing slab itself, mechanically refined through a series of diamond-grinding passes from coarse (40 grit) to fine (3000 grit), with a densifier and stain guard applied at the right stage.
The result is the original slab transformed into a hard, dense, reflective surface that reads as polished stone. There is no coating sitting on top, so there is nothing that can chip, peel or hot-tire fail. The slab is the floor.

How much does polished concrete cost in Massac, Kentucky?
Standard cream-polish residential and light-duty runs $4 to $7 per square foot. Showroom mirror-grade with aggregate exposure and dye is $7 to $12 per square foot. Warehouse-scale (10,000+ sq ft) drops to $3 to $5 range. Quoted firm after the call.
How is this different from epoxy?
Epoxy is a coating that sits on top of the slab. Polished concrete is the slab itself, ground and densified. Epoxy can chip, peel, hot-tire pickup. Polished concrete cannot, there is no coating to fail.

How long does the install take?
Residential rooms run two to three days. larger floors 5,000 to 20,000 sq ft run a week to two weeks. The space is dust-controlled with wet grinding and HEPA vacuum.
